Cherokee chief: Time for Jeep to end use of tribe's name
TAHLEQUAH, Oklahoma (AP) — It is time for Jeep to stop using the Cherokee Nation's name on its Cherokee and Grand Cherokee SUVs, the chief of the Oklahoma-based tribe said.
